In 2003 the u.s. supreme court found that antisodomy laws were unconstitutional in the case of
tangare [24]
In 2003 the U.S Supreme Court found that antisodomy laws were unconstitutional in the case of Lawrence v. Texas.  In its ruling, the Supreme Court h<span>eld that intimate consensual sexual behavior </span>was<span> part of the fundamental liberties protected by substantive due process under the 14th Amendment.</span>
